The hottest it topic in years is virtualization and cloud computing, there is no doubt that the most direct reflection of the trend of data center transition: The traditional single application deployed on a single server in a way that can not fully utilize the data center IT resources, in the waste of resources, but also to the data center management has brought great difficulties and challenges, More noteworthy is that a large number of servers, storage equipment to the data center room space costs, energy costs have brought a significant increase, these long-term costs are the biggest concern of enterprise users. The virtualization technology based on X86 architecture has been greatly developed in the last ten years, it makes it easier to reduce the cost of data center equipment, improve the efficiency of servers, storage, and so on, and reduce long-term costs such as space and energy consumption, and the data center must make full use of virtualization technology in order to improve its support to the business through transformation.

Beijing Cancer Hospital Information Center chief Engineer Heng said: "Virtualization not only saves us a lot of room space, but also the cost of power is effectively controlled, we currently have more than 20 applications deployed in the X86 server virtual machine, if replaced by the past, each application only deployed on a single server, In the security consideration, each application and then configure the dual-machine mode, for each application installer, security maintenance and so on these work, the data center IT resources are not fully utilized, but also bring a lot of power, space and human costs. ”

A large number of virtualization machines produce the most direct response to the large number of virtual Io, resulting in a data center for scalability and bandwidth requirements, which requires that the processor not only need strong processing performance, but also need to have more efficient and reasonable virtual I/O processing. Multi-core multithreading of Intel Xeon processors, support for large memory enable the server to support more virtual machines, and more crucially, Intel VT Virtualization technology is as good as virtualization I/O processing.

Intel Virtualization Technology VT enables data centers to support more virtual machines, effectively reducing the number and footprint of servers and increasing the utilization of server resources. At the same time, we can find that the purpose of virtualization is to be able to provide energy saving, efficient service, so it also for the server's energy-saving technology put forward higher requirements. Intel uses intelligent power technology in this area, by automatically reducing the processor and memory to the lowest energy state to meet the current workload, while also reducing the impact on performance, to maximize energy efficiency, reduce user consumption costs.

Intel's proactive Data center power management strategy is very much in line with the current data center's need to reduce power, improve efficiency, and reduce costs. The Intel Smart Power Node Manager monitors and reports on the power consumption of the data center system, and is able to formulate policies to limit the maximum power consumption of the system while dynamically adjusting the p&t-state. In Intel's latest Xeon processor E7, Intel has also further optimized intelligent power technology, enabling a more efficient reduction of partial activity and idle power consumption, and support for low voltage DIMMs and lower memory cache power consumption.
